Left atrial strain measured by two-dimensional speckle tracking represents a new tool to evaluate left atrial function.

机构信息

Department of Cardiovascular Medicine, Cleveland Clinic, Cleveland, Ohio 44195, USA.

出版信息

J Am Soc Echocardiogr. 2010 Feb;23(2):172-80. doi: 10.1016/j.echo.2009.11.003.

DOI:10.1016/j.echo.2009.11.003
PMID:20152699
Abstract

BACKGROUND

Left atrial (LA) strain (epsilon) and epsilon rate (SR) analysis by two-dimensional speckle tracking can represent a new tool to evaluate LA function. To assess its potential value, the authors addressed whether LA epsilon and SR measured in normal subjects correlates with other Doppler echocardiographic parameters that evaluate LA function and left ventricular function.

METHODS

Sixty-four healthy subjects were studied. LA epsilon and SR were calculated with the reference point set at the P wave, which enabled the recognition of peak negative epsilon (epsilon(neg peak)), peak positive epsilon (epsilon(pos peak)), and the sum of those values, total LA epsilon (epsilon(tot)), corresponding to LA contractile, conduit, and reservoir function, respectively. Similarly, peak negative SR (LA SR(late neg peak)) during LA contraction, peak positive SR (LA SR(pos peak)) at the beginning of LV systole, and peak negative SR (LA SR(early neg peak)) at the beginning of LV diastole were identified.

RESULTS

Global LA epsilon(pos peak), epsilon(neg peak), and epsilon(tot) were 23.2 +/- 6.7%, -14.6 +/- 3.5%, and 37.9 +/- 7.6%, respectively. Global LA SR(pos peak), SR(early neg peak) , and SR(late neg peak) were 2.0 +/- 0.6 s(-1), -2.0 +/- 0.6 s(-1), and -2.3 +/- 0.5 s(-1), respectively. The above-described variables derived from analysis of global LA epsilon and LA SR correlated significantly with Doppler echocardiographic indexes that evaluated the same phase of the cardiac cycle or the same component of the LA function, including indexes derived from mitral inflow, pulmonary vein velocities, tissue Doppler, and LA volumes. Global LA epsilon(pos peak), LA epsilon(tot), and LA SR(early neg peak) also correlated significantly with age or body mass index. Global LA SR(late neg peak) also correlated significantly with age.

CONCLUSIONS

LA epsilon analysis is a new tool that can be used to evaluate LA function. Further studies are warranted to determine the utility of LA epsilon in disease states.

摘要

背景

通过二维斑点追踪技术测量左心房(LA)应变(epsilon)和应变率(SR)可以代表一种新的评估 LA 功能的工具。为了评估其潜在价值,作者研究了正常受试者的 LA epsilon 和 SR 是否与其他评估 LA 功能和左心室功能的多普勒超声心动图参数相关。

方法

研究了 64 名健康受试者。LA epsilon 和 SR 通过将参考点设置在 P 波上进行计算,从而可以识别出负向峰值 epsilon(epsilon(neg peak))、正向峰值 epsilon(epsilon(pos peak))和这两个值的总和,分别对应于 LA 的收缩、输送和储存功能。同样,在 LA 收缩期间识别出负向峰值 SR(LA SR(late neg peak))、在左心室收缩开始时的正向峰值 SR(LA SR(pos peak))和在左心室舒张开始时的负向峰值 SR(LA SR(early neg peak))。

结果

整体 LA epsilon(pos peak)、epsilon(neg peak)和 epsilon(tot)分别为 23.2±6.7%、-14.6±3.5%和 37.9±7.6%。整体 LA SR(pos peak)、SR(early neg peak)和 SR(late neg peak)分别为 2.0±0.6 s(-1)、-2.0±0.6 s(-1)和-2.3±0.5 s(-1)。从 LA epsilon 和 LA SR 的整体分析中得出的上述变量与评估相同心动周期阶段或 LA 功能相同成分的多普勒超声心动图指数显著相关,包括来自二尖瓣流入、肺静脉速度、组织多普勒和 LA 容积的指数。整体 LA epsilon(pos peak)、LA epsilon(tot)和 LA SR(early neg peak)与年龄或体重指数也显著相关。整体 LA SR(late neg peak)与年龄也显著相关。

结论

LA epsilon 分析是一种新的评估 LA 功能的工具。需要进一步的研究来确定 LA epsilon 在疾病状态下的应用价值。
